Output 6b8f748fcf7084ddcb55cd95310722215a6b1892a3d91e279ba8b056b7a66d61:18

value
2165836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6e9c1b0a1165701f8eeba035a4689a7f71c563 OP_EQUAL
address
3HbL1E1Dv9sZVvAoXC3FjZPL2JaGD293Aw
transaction
6b8f748fcf7084ddcb55cd95310722215a6b1892a3d91e279ba8b056b7a66d61
spent
true